Job Overview:
The CNC Machine Operator is responsible for operating Computer Numerical Control (CNC) machinery to produce high-precision parts and components. They work closely with engineers and production teams to ensure that parts meet exact specifications, quality standards, and are produced in a timely manner. The role requires strong technical skills, and attention to detail.
Key Responsibilities:
  1. Operation:
    • Operate CNC milling, lathe, and other automated machinery.
    • Verify the machine's operation by conducting test runs and adjustments.
  2. Quality Control:
    • Inspect finished parts to ensure they meet design specifications using measuring tools such as calipers, micrometers, and gauges.
    • Perform in-process inspections to ensure consistent product quality.
    • Record and report any defects or quality issues.
  3. Blueprint Reading and Interpretation:
    • Read and interpret blueprints, and technical drawings to understand the specifications of parts.
    • Adjust machine settings based on the machining process and material properties.
  4. Tooling and Material Selection:
    • Choose appropriate cutting tools, fixtures, and materials based on the product specifications and desired tolerances.
    • Replace worn or damaged tools as necessary to maintain product quality.
  5. Documentation and Reporting:
    • Maintain accurate records of production runs, tool usage, machine settings, and inspection results.
    • Report production status, delays, or machine malfunctions to supervisors or managers.
  6. Safety and Compliance:
    • Follow all safety protocols and adhere to company policies and regulations.
    • Ensure machines are used in a safe and responsible manner to prevent accidents or damage to equipment.
  7. Collaboration:
    • Work with engineers, production teams, and other departments to optimize machine performance and improve manufacturing processes.
Required Skills & Qualifications:
  • High school diploma or equivalent; technical certification or apprenticeship in machining or related field preferred.
  • Proven experience operating CNC machinery (3-axis, 4-axis, or multi-axis machines) preferred.
  • Proficiency in reading technical drawings, and blueprints.
  • Strong understanding of CNC programming languages such as G-code is helpful.
  • Experience with precision measuring instruments (micrometers, calipers, etc.) is helpful.
  • Familiarity with quality control standards and inspection methods.
  • Excellent problem-solving and troubleshooting skills.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
  • Strong attention to detail and commitment to producing high-quality work.
Physical Requirements:
  • Ability to lift up to 50 pounds.
  • Must be able to stand for extended periods.
  • Frequent bending, reaching, and handling of heavy materials.
  • Good hand-eye coordination and manual dexterity.
Work Environment:
  • Work is performed in a manufacturing setting, with exposure to loud noises, dust, and machinery.
  • Personal protective equipment (PPE) is required.
